Our Mission

 

The mission of the Clinical Effectiveness and Patient Safety Center is to:

  • Improve medical and public education through simulation training;
  • Improve patient safety and save lives.

Additionally, the Clinical Effectiveness and Patient Safety Center is committed to educational research to create the leading Simulation Center of its kind in the world. Through natural partnerships, we plan to take advantage of the economic spin-offs of these activities to further support the Center in research on future forms of simulation (virtual reality, handheld computing, etc.)

 

 

Health Sciences South Carolina

HCSSC Logo In April 2004, the leaders of two of the South Carolina's largest healthcare systems and two of the state's research universities came together to announce the formation of Health Sciences South Carolina, a unique public-private partnership with a shared vision and a shared plan.
